Reverse
Crowned allegorical female figure of Venezia seated facing, Lion of St. Mark crouched in lower center, allegorical female figure of Abundance at right, holding cornucopia and leafy sprig, date in exergue.
Script: Latin
Lettering:
PLENO TIBI COPIA CORNV·
1729
